Ballard Creek IA 03-SSK-952
mouth to unnamed tributary in S15 T82N R24W Story Co.
Assessment Comments
Stream use assessment.
Basis for Assessment
Used a review of the field sheets from the September 1990 DNR stream use assessments in Story County to continue to assess support of the Class B(LR) aquatic life uses as FST due to (1) relatively diverse fish communities in the middle and upper reaches of this stream (species/families: 14/5; 10/3) for streams in the Des Moines Lobe subecoregion, (2) presence of nearly all the expected fish taxa (10 of 11) for streams in this subregion, and (3) indications on field sheet of above average habitat quality with very diverse substrates, several pool/riffle sequences, and with areas of no channel alterations. Habitat quality declines drastically where stream reaches the floodplain of the S. Skunk River, probably due to predominance of sand subtrates in floodplain streams. Data upon which this assessment is based are more than 5 years old. Additional monitoring is needed to update the assessment and to determine the status of the aquatic communities and habitats.
